Charcoal Production is Illegal in Kwara - Towoju
Towoju gave the warning on Thursday when members of Forestry Task Force arrested a truck load of charcoal at Eyenkorin in Asa Local Government Area of the state.
He said there was a Charcoal Prohibition Law of 2005 that imposed a fine of N50 000 or one year imprisonment or both for anyone caught in illegal charcoal production.
The commissioner said the illegal charcoal producers illegally cut down trees to make charcoal.
Towoju declared that the state government had placed premium on afforestation and vowed that government would not spare anyone caught depleting the forest trees.
“Charcoal production was prohibited in the state to conserve our forests, minimise climate change and avert desertification and flood,” the commissioner said.
He said the task force had been mandated to comb the nooks and crannies of the state to check this unlawful act.
Towoju added that the state government would plant two million trees to prevent deforestation.
He said the task force on forest monitoring would be empowered to be able to monitor the forest to save it from the activities of the illegal poachers.
